Changelog — DigestForge scheduler, 2024-09-03. Rotated the batch-signing credential used by the digest scheduler when it hands jobs to the Mailloom dispatcher. Old credential expired per the quarterly policy; revoked same day. All queued digest batches were re-signed and replayed — no duplicates sent. New hires: the scheduler rejects any batch signed with a retired credential, so never copy key material from old runbooks. Current credential follows.

deploy key for hahof-tagep: bky6_YcdejG

## Tuning the tax-rate cache

Heads up: the Quellery billing service keeps a small in-memory cache of tax rates keyed by region code, so we don't hammer the rates service on every invoice. It's deliberately tiny — rates change maybe twice a quarter, so long TTLs are fine, but don't crank them past a day or the Varnmoor folks will file bugs about stale VAT. If you're adjusting anything, start with these defaults and tweak one at a time. The current constants are:

tuning table, yahap-hahip:
BUDGETS = {
    "praiel": 88,
    "quenox": 61,
    "nordor": 332,
    "gorix": 835,
    "ruswyn": 186,
}

14:22 — PagePress template rendering p99 hit 4.1s, up from 180ms. Cause: partial cache invalidated by the Oakhurst config push, forcing full recompiles per request. Mitigation: re-enabled compiled-template cache and rolled back the config flag. Recovery confirmed by 14:41. For the contractor picking this up: the rollback artifact is identified by the token below.

pipeline stamp: htk4_66df

MEMO — Sales Leads Only

Effective immediately, hiring in the Coastal Accounts division is frozen. No exceptions, no backfills without sign-off from Dara Quennel. Open requisitions are pulled as of Friday. Pipeline commitments stand; redistribute coverage among current reps. Do not discuss externally or with candidates already in process — recruiting will handle those conversations. Questions go to your regional director, not HR directly. The rationale is outlined in the confidential note below.

confidential, kaweg-tawef: The western region missed its Ralvan quota by 57.6 percent last quarter. Framirix Holdings plans to lower the Eliox list price by 24.6 percent in January. The board signed off on a budget of $446.6 million for Project Zorvan. The renewal with Ralvanox Freight closes at $283.1 million a year, 20.2 percent below the last contract.